The Generalist: A Renaissance Perspective in a Specialized World
In an era where specialization is often glorified, the figure of the generalist emerges as a bastion of adaptability and versatility. The generalist possesses a broad range of knowledge and skills, often transcending the confines of conventional expertise to form a cohesive understanding of diverse fields. This multifaceted approach is increasingly valuable in both personal development and the corporate landscape, as organizations seek individuals who can navigate the complexities of modern challenges.
In the 21st century, characterized by rapid technological advancements and multifarious industry intersections, the role of the generalist has evolved from a mere jack-of-all-trades to a strategic asset. Companies now recognize that innovation often springs from the synthesis of ideas across disciplines. The generalist’s ability to connect disparate concepts fosters creativity and paves the way for comprehensive problem-solving.

The hallmark of a successful generalist lies not just in the breadth of their knowledge but in their relentless curiosity. These individuals embody a thirst for learning that propels them to explore various domains—be it science, technology, the arts, or business. They strategically engage with different fields, equipping themselves with an arsenal of tools that makes them uniquely suitable for dynamic roles. Their cognitive flexibility enables them to pivot swiftly in response to shifting demands, fostering resilience in the face of uncertainty.
One of the prime advantages of cultivating a generalist approach is the enriched contextual understanding it affords. A generalist can draw parallels between seemingly unrelated sectors, gaining insights that specialists might overlook. For instance, a generalist with a background in environmental science and business can navigate the intricacies of sustainable development, bridging the gap between ecological concerns and economic viability. This synthesis not only enhances decision-making but also contributes to creating innovative solutions that resonate with a more comprehensive audience.

Moreover, generalists are adept at fostering collaboration. They often serve as the linchpin in diverse teams, translating complex ideas into accessible language. Their capacity to communicate effectively across disciplines diminishes barriers and fosters a culture of cooperation. In an increasingly team-oriented work environment, this ability to mediate varying perspectives is invaluable and often leads to more robust outcomes.
Yet, the journey to becoming a proficient generalist is riddled with challenges. The expansive breadth of knowledge required demands time, commitment, and a willingness to embrace discomfort. It necessitates a continuous cycle of learning—an acknowledgement that one must constantly evolve to remain relevant. Fortunately, myriad resources are available today for those unwilling to succumb to the pitfalls of stagnation. Online courses, podcasts, and interdisciplinary workshops enable learners to immerse themselves in new topics and gain insights from leaders across various fields.
